Job Description

Capco is seeking a Logistics Analyst for Macaé/RJ, Brazil. The role requires 3 years of proven experience in logistics planning and execution for large projects, along with proficiency in MS-Office. Responsibilities include technical support for IT equipment and services, transportation requests, managerial presentations, system updates (SAP, SISPAT), training reservations, and financial control. The position involves controlling project physical resources, IT and telecommunications equipment, software licenses, and supporting network administration.
Must Have:
  • 3 years of proven experience in personnel and/or equipment logistics planning and execution in large projects.
  • Proficiency in MS-Office Suite.
  • Logistics Technologist or Administration Technician degree.
  • Technical support for surveying and controlling expenses for IT equipment and services.
  • Technical support for transport requisition requests (RT) based on service front schedules (construction sites / vessels, etc.), for aircraft / vessels / cars / buses etc.
  • Technical support in preparing managerial presentations and reports.
  • Technical support in registering and updating information in corporate systems (e.g., SAP, SISPAT) and expediting badge issuance and availability.
  • Technical support in registering, updating, canceling, and monitoring employee training reservations in the system.
  • Technical support in consolidating and updating the project's organizational chart.
  • Technical support in processes for employee reimbursements (e.g., travel, language courses, external courses, etc.).
  • Prepare and update Corporate Bodies Consultation Spreadsheet.
  • Control project physical resources.
  • Control IT and telecommunications equipment, including replacement, repair, and disposal when necessary.
  • Manage software licenses.
  • Participate in meetings with EPCIsta.
  • Support the control of management expenses with IT equipment.
  • Support project network administration, controlling stored files.
  • Request/cancel national/international travel (tickets, hotel, daily allowances, extra expenses, technical note) and control changes.
  • Monitor and archive invoicing documents for Petrobras' financial sector, controlling effective payment dates.
  • Monitor logistics at construction sites/vessels and generate reports.
  • Control requests for ground transportation for field inspectors and volumes.
